Abstract
The utility model discloses a water and fertilizer integrated pepper soilless planting device, which comprises a planting frame, wherein the planting frame is provided with a planting disc for planting peppers, the planting disc is detachably connected with a culture pipe arranged on the planting frame, one side of the culture pipe close to the planting disc is provided with a butt joint component for conveniently installing and fixing the planting disc, one end of the top of the culture pipe is connected with a water supply component for supplying water in the culture pipe, one end of the water supply component far away from the culture pipe is connected with a mixing box for mixing water and fertilizer, a stirring mechanism is arranged in the mixing box, the top of the mixing box is provided with a feed inlet for adding fertilizer, one side of the mixing box far away from the planting frame is communicated with a water filling port, one end of the bottom of the culture pipe far away from the water supply component is communicated with a drain pipe, the utility model is designed according to the existing demand, the planting disc is, is beneficial to the growth of pepper plants.

Background
Hot pepper, another name: horn pepper, long pepper, vegetable pepper, and Lantern pepper are herbaceous plants of Magnoliaceae, Solanaceae, Capsicum for one year or limited years. The vegetable planting mode is various, soilless culture is a common mode and is a method with high yield, and the root system of a plant is contacted with a nutrient solution during planting, so that the pest and disease damage can be reduced, and the yield of the plant can be increased.
During soilless culture, need make plant roots contact nutrient solution grow with water and fertilizer mixture nutrient solution, mix the inhomogeneous influence vegetation that leads to the nutrient solution of transport easily when nevertheless mixing water and fertilizer, inconvenient water changing simultaneously, inconvenient taking out the planting dish during plant cultivation simultaneously, plant and take out comparatively inconvenient.
Aiming at the problems, a water and fertilizer integrated soilless pepper planting device is provided.

Referring to fig. 1-3, in the embodiment of the present invention, a water and fertilizer integrated pepper soilless cultivation device includes a cultivation frame 6, a cultivation disc 7 for planting peppers is disposed on the cultivation frame 6, the cultivation disc 7 is detachably connected to a cultivation tube 8 disposed on the cultivation frame 6, a docking assembly for conveniently mounting and fixing the cultivation disc 7 is disposed on one side of the cultivation tube 8 close to the cultivation disc 7, one end of the top of the cultivation tube 8 is connected to a water supply assembly for supplying water in the tube, and one end of the water supply assembly, which is far away from the cultivation tube 8, is connected to a mixing box 1 for mixing water and fertilizer;
